Step 1
Wash the rice! Place the rice in a large bowl and fill it with room temperature water. Give the rice a solid swirl with your hand, rubbing the grains to remove the starch. The water will be cloudy. Drain the water, and continue to rinse the rice (3-4 times) until the water runs clear.
Step 2
(Optional) Fill the bowl with fresh water again. Soak the rice for 30 minutes, then drain it for softer rice.
Step 3
Heat a pot on high heat and add the rice and 1.5 - 2 cups of water (see notes). Optionally, add a pinch of salt, a bay leaf, or 1/2 tablespoon of butter.
Step 4
Bring the water to a boil. Then, turn the stove temperature down to low and cover the pot with a lid. Cook the rice for 8-10 minutes. Do not disturb or stir the rice.
Step 5
Turn off the stove once the water has been fully absorbed. Let the rice rest for 5 minutes to finish steaming. Uncover the rice and use a fork to fluff it up. Keep it covered until it's ready to serve.
